“Fracking” may go ahead in the Karoo

The South African government has lifted a moratorium on shale gas exploration in the Karoo, Reuters reported.

The controversial extraction technique known as "fracking" is considered. The minister in the presidency, Collins Chabane told reporters that Cabinet endorsed a recommendation of the report on the lifting of the moratorium. The Cabinet imposed the moratorium in April of last year. Environmentalists and farmers are opposed to fracking because they say it will harm the environment.
